### Get Recent Messages (Groups)
Get the most recent messages across joined group channels (non-DMs).
**Endpoint**: `GET /messages/groups`
**Query Parameters**:
- `limit` (optional) — number of messages to return (1100, default `10`)
**Response**:
```json
{
"success": true,
"data": {
"scope": "groups",
"limit": 10,
"count": 2,
"messages": [
{
"eventId": "$event1",
"roomId": "!abc123:matrix.org",
"roomName": "General",
"isDirect": false,
"sender": "@alice:matrix.org",
"senderName": "Alice",
"timestamp": 1710000000000,
"msgtype": "m.text",
"body": "Hello!"
}
]
}
}
```
---
### Get Recent Messages (DMs)
Get the most recent messages across joined direct messages.
**Endpoint**: `GET /messages/dms`
**Query Parameters**:
- `limit` (optional) — number of messages to return (1100, default `10`)
**Response**: same shape as groups, with `"scope": "dms"`.
---
### Get Recent Messages (Combined)
Get the most recent messages across groups and DMs together.
**Endpoint**: `GET /messages/combined`
**Query Parameters**:
- `limit` (optional) — number of messages to return (1100, default `10`)
**Response**: same shape as groups, with `"scope": "combined"`.
---
### Get Unread Conversations (Groups)
List joined group channels that currently have unread activity.
**Endpoint**: `GET /unreads/groups`
**Response**:
```json
{
"success": true,
"data": {
"scope": "groups",
"count": 1,
"unreads": [
{
"roomId": "!abc123:matrix.org",
"name": "General",
"isDirect": false,
"avatar": "mxc://matrix.org/abc123",
"total": 3,
"highlight": 1,
"latest": {
"eventId": "$event1",
"sender": "@alice:matrix.org",
"senderName": "Alice",
"timestamp": 1710000000000,
"msgtype": "m.text",
"body": "Hello!"
}
}
]
}
}
```
Muted rooms are excluded. Sorted by latest activity, then highlight/total counts.
---
### Get Unread Conversations (DMs)
**Endpoint**: `GET /unreads/dms`
**Response**: same shape as groups, with `"scope": "dms"`.
---
### Get Unread Conversations (Combined)
**Endpoint**: `GET /unreads/combined`
**Response**: same shape as groups, with `"scope": "combined"`.

# Room App UI — handoff
## Summary
Bots can publish a declarative UI into Matrix room state (`im.paarrot.ui`). Paarrot takes over the room view with that UI. User interactions are sent as timeline events (`im.paarrot.ui.action`), not chat messages. The bot updates state to re-render panels.
## User-facing behavior
- When a room has a valid `im.paarrot.ui` state event, opening the room shows the app UI instead of the chat timeline (forum rooms still win over app UI).
- **Show chat** returns to the normal timeline without clearing bot state; a banner offers **Show app** to go back.
- Action events are hidden from the chat timeline (same as confetti relay events).
- Room settings → Permissions includes **Set Room App UI** and **Send Room App Actions**.
## Architecture
```
Bot → state im.paarrot.ui
→ Room.tsx detects via useStateEvent
→ RoomAppView → RoomAppSchema (declarative nodes)
→ user clicks → mx.sendEvent(im.paarrot.ui.action)
→ Bot updates im.paarrot.ui → live re-render
```
## Key files
| Path | Role |
|------|------|
| `cinny/src/types/matrix/room.ts` | `StateEvent.PaarrotUi`, `MessageEvent.PaarrotUiAction`, node types |
| `cinny/src/app/utils/room.ts` | `getPaarrotUiContent`, `hasRoomAppUi` |
| `cinny/src/app/features/room/Room.tsx` | Takeover branch + Show chat / Show app |
| `cinny/src/app/features/room-app/` | `RoomAppView`, schema renderer, CSS sanitize/scope |
| `cinny/src/app/features/room/RoomTimeline.tsx` | Hides `im.paarrot.ui.action` |
| `cinny/src/app/features/room-settings/permissions/usePermissionItems.ts` | Permission labels |
## Data model
| Event | Kind | Content |
|-------|------|---------|
| `im.paarrot.ui` | state (`""`) | `{ version, title?, css?, root }` |
| `im.paarrot.ui.action` | timeline | `{ action, component_id, value?, values?, ui_event_id? }` |
See [samples/](./samples/) for pasteable Developer Tools payloads.
MVP node types: `panel`, `row`, `text`, `button`, `input`, `select`, `image`, `spacer`.
## Dependencies
- folds UI primitives
- matrix-js-sdk `sendEvent` / state sync
- No bot-supplied JavaScript; CSS is sanitized and scoped under `[data-room-app]`
## Integration points
- Same room takeover pattern as forums (`Room.tsx` branch)
- Developer Tools can send state/events for demos without a bot process
## Testing
### Manual
1. In Developer Tools → Send State Event, type `im.paarrot.ui`, paste `samples/trivia-ui-state.json`.
2. Open the room — app UI should replace the timeline.
3. Click an answer — an `im.paarrot.ui.action` event is sent (hidden in timeline; visible in raw/dev tools).
4. Click **Show chat**, then **Show app**.
5. Clear state content / redact state to restore normal chat.
### Automated
- None yet
## Known issues & gotchas
- CSS scoping is best-effort, not a full CSS parser
- Images allow `mxc://`, `https://`, and `http://` only
- Forum rooms take priority over app UI
- `sendEvent(..., as any)` cast mirrors other custom event types
## Future work
- `form` / `tabs` / `markdown` / `progress` nodes
- Bot SDK helpers
- Stronger CSS sandbox (Shadow DOM)
- Encrypt custom action payloads helpers if needed
## Related docs
- [samples/trivia-ui-state.json](./samples/trivia-ui-state.json)
- [samples/ui-action-event.json](./samples/ui-action-event.json)
## Add your extra things here
- Power level: bots need PL ≥ `state_default` (usually 50) or an explicit level for `im.paarrot.ui`
- Action events use normal message event power levels unless overridden for `im.paarrot.ui.action`
